Review, Video & Pics: Cham Live in Atlanta

12

Early Warm

Mix Master David in the mix.

At around 1:45 am Mix Master David transitioned from uptempo 90’s dancehall juggling to the one drop beat of lovers rock and culture with Beres Hammond‘s hit ”I Feel Good” followed by Romain Virgo‘s “Can’t Sleep” on the same riddim getting good crowd response.  At 2:30 a.m. MMD took it back to basics, again to the liking of the audience, with “Greetings” by Half Pint.  Some classic Beres, Buju, and Wayne Wonder songs followed.  David then changed the vibes again with a big hip hop set consisting of songs by The Fugees and Black Rob to start out.

Early crowd at Cham concert

It had to be close to 3 o’clock when the 1st new music from artists of the day like Konshens and Mavado was featured in the dance.   During this part of the dance the selector English from Gyallis International took over the mixing duties as Mix Master continued as MC.  Then DJ Kash of WVEE Atlanta V-103FM came to the booth and challenged MMD to a tune for tune 45 clash which went on for a few rounds before the event’s format was resumed and the first performer was called to the stage.

Showtime

Atlanta dancehall star Dovey Magnum opened for Cham with a performance that earned cheers of support from Club Pisces.  She opened with a song dedicated to her father who passed away and after delivering 2 more singles, closed with an accapella delivery of “Kitty Tight” which was originally recorded on the Red Paint Riddim.

Cham’s appearance on stage attracted a front row of female admirers and earned energetic responses in general.  He remained present for about an hour and gave a very solid show.  Cham worked the entire stage from front to back and left to right, taking the time to perform most songs completely.  With a long catalog of hits he began with Ghetto Story, Man A Man, and Babylon Boy, before throwing it back to his pre-MTV/BET days and then advancing to the present day hits like ‘Tun Up,’ ‘Drop It‘  and ‘Wine.’  I have never seen Baby Cham disappoint.  This event definitely came together so kudos to the promoters Unitec Entertainment, as well as Mix Master David, English, and DJ Kash.  I am also looking forward to seeing Dovey Magnum do her thing again as she opens up for Beenie Man next month.

Brand New Official HD Video for Gyptian’s hit song “Overtime”

6

Check out the brand new Official HD video for Gyptian‘s hit song “Overtime.”

“Overtime” from Gyptian is featured on Reggae Gold 2012 and is the lead track from the Overtime riddim. Produced by Justus Arison (Overproof Riddim), the track captures Gyptian expressing his passions for the ladies as only he can. The mid-tempo groove has a strong appeal for females and the vocal performance is consistent with Gyptian favorites from recent past.

7 of dancehall’s Brightest Stars to shine at Sting

2
Supreme Promotions head honcho, Isaiah Laing has confirmed seven top acts for his big show down on boxing day, December 26th.  This year’s staging of dancehall’s greatest show over the globe, is anticipated to be the most elaborate staging ever.  The initial announcement confirmed the hottest commodity, Tommy Lee Sparta to headline the event.  This single entertainer is now the target that several artistes are firing lyrical shots at.  A whirlwind of lyrical warfare is adding more heat to the fire expected to blaze at Sting for the ultimate face off.
Tommy Lee Sparta

Tommy Lee Sparta to Headline Sting 2012

The lucky seven that are already signed for the Jamworld explosion include now rivals, Tommy Lee Sparta and Bounty Killa.  Tommy Lee Sparta out of respect initially steered away from a confrontation with the Killa.  This week’s new release, “Nyammy Lee” has pushed Uncle Demon back into war mode.  In an interview with The Weekend Star the Spartan King said,
“Why me can’t be a demon, why me can’t be that character.  Killa can’t study me, him can’t drain mi energy.  This morning mi wake up see new song name Nyammy Lee.  A who him a call so?  Mi huh fear him, that a mash potato and bully beef.  Anything a anything over Sting!”

Sting With A Difference – Supreme Promotions Banks On Young Reggae Acts

3
STING 2012 this year will have something a little different – young reggae acts.  The event’s promoters are hoping the difference will create the best Sting in the outing’s 29-year history.
In collaboration with DownSound Records, Sting will have a segment called Four The Hard Way, where rising stars Chronixx, Droop Lion, Jahsent and Iba Mahr will be the featured acts.  According to Supreme’s CEO, Isaiah Laing, “These four young men we predict to be the next big names of reggae, just wait and see. We have been doing this for years and have an eye for spotting true talent.”
Chronixx, given name Jamar McNaughton, has been steadily making progress with his career. This month sees the young musician embarking on his first overseas tour with performances for South America, Europe and California. His popularity internationally appears to have arrived more quickly than local interest has been able to keep pace with.
Kenya and Sweden have embraced the singer as his track, ‘Behind The Curtains’, is a hit there. With his music being heard more frequently now on Jamaican airwaves, his songs ‘Beat and A Mic,’ ‘Warrior,’ ‘Rain Music’ and ‘Odd Ras’ have all gained recognition, expanding his growing hometown fan-base.

 

Etana Celebrates Birth of Daughter, Releases Reggae EP

4

Congratulations to Etana on the November 1st birth of her daughter Nyla, the inspiration for her forthcoming album “Better Tomorrow.” The hit single from the album is entitled “Reggae.”

Soulful reggae singer, Etana releases the EP titled, Reggae on November 13. This three-track treat is an appetizer to her highly anticipated third album, A Better Tomorrow. The VP Records upcoming album is scheduled to arrive just in time for Black History Month, February 2013. The EP is now available on I-tunes and features the title track, Reggae, A Better Tomorrow and Foreplay To Love (Start Over). Etana thrills on all three compositions, with each reflecting different aspects of her undeniable talent.

Etana Reggae Ep cover

1. Reggae

Recording reggae was amazing, I could feel the passion, it was like making love to the music. I was engulfed in the rhythms from the drums, the bass and the guitar, they all brought on a sense of bringing new to life to the world”, says Etana. The intimate love ballad is slow, soft and seductive. The songstress smoothly puts a witty play on her words to express a raging love for the enthralling genre of music.

2. A Better Tomorrow

The title track for Etana’s upcoming third album is a definite preview of what is to come in a few months. The catchy mid tempo piece is inspirational and right up the songbird’s alley. Motivating, uplifting and purely positive lyrics flow from her crystal clear chords. As she belts each note you can feel her emotions blaring through the speakers. Etana was compelled to write this song after watching two young children in a documentary visit a dump to source food on a daily basis. The story brought the singer to tears, this pain encouraged her to pen each line on finding a brighter future for A better Tomorrow.

3. Foreplay To Love (Start Over)

A come clean story which many can relate to. “Lets start over , found a love that’s new, you’re not my only lover”, Etana croons of a love triangle she wants a second chance at making right. This confessional will appeal to many as it portrays a realistic dynamic of life.

These three tracks are fulfilling, yet they will enhance that crave for Etana’s full disc. The Free singer is ready to return to Centre stage and available for bookings starting December 1st.  Freemind music is her exclusive booking agent for more info visit www.EtanaThestrongOne.com

Talib Kweli Hits The Stage at Face Off Fridays

2

OHighlanda.net was inside MJQ Concourse last Friday for ‘Face Off.’  Three Reggae sets dropped in by Selector Jah Prince provided a complimentary change of pace as DJ Rasta Root kept the dance floor engaged all night.  Party motivation was added by MC for the night Ras Goldie.  Now in the event’s 7th year, Face Off Fridays goes down each 2nd Friday at MJQ and you just never know which of Rasta Root’s celebrity friends will drop by to perform.  Talib Kweli was a pleasant surprise as he blessed the MIC at around 12:30am.  Hip-Hop (& Dancehall) lives…
